What is reupholstery?
A reupholstery job is a restoration or repair of damaged or worn furniture. This can be done in a number of ways, including replacing the entire piece of furniture with a new one, repairing just the fabric components, or simply adding new padding, fabric and attachments to existing furniture. Prices for reupholstery vary depending on the extent of the damage, the complexity of the project, and the experience and skills of the professional involved. Reupholstery can cost as little as $200 to $1500, but most estimates run between $500 and $3000.
Why is reupholstery so expensive?
Furniture is a major purchase for most people, and when it comes to big ticket items such as couches and chairs, many people choose to have them refurbished rather than replaced outright. This can be a great decision if the furniture is in good condition, but it can also be costly if the furniture has been treated badly and needs extensive restoration.
Here are some factors that will increase the cost of reupholstery:
-The size and complexity of the project: A small chair may only need a few stitches, but a couch may need dozens or even hundreds of stitches to be fixed. This is because a couch has many more seams and fabric layers than a simple chair.
-The level of damage: If the furniture has been heavily damaged, then it will require more labor and materials than if the furniture was in better condition. This is especially true if the damage is visible on the surface of the furniture.
